Received - Germany (30)
Schwäbisch Hall is a town in the German state of Baden-Württemberg and capital of the district of Schwäbisch Hall. The town is located in the valley of the Kocher river in the north-eastern part of Baden-Württemberg. (source: en.wikipedia.org)

Received - USA (24)
The Blue Ridge Parkway is a National Parkway and All-American Road in the United States, noted for its scenic beauty. The parkway, which is America's longest linear park, runs for 469 miles (755 km).

Sent - Germany (50)
St. Mary's Church (Polish: Bazylika Mariacka), or formally the Basilica of the Assumption of the Blessed Virgin Mary, is a Roman Catholic church in Gdańsk. Its construction began in 1379, or 1343 according to the official website. With its volume between 185,000 m3 and 190,000 m3 is currently one of the two or three largest brick churches in the world, and one of the two or three largest north of the Alps.
